OK, so what I am getting at is that these cryptocurrencies are a traceable history of merit. The crypto part being necessary for secure identification of the source of the energy/intelligence. They do not depend on the government, banks, Ebay, Amazon, twitter, or FB to host our sources of identification of the merit, nor our active searching and discovery of the merit. Namecoin is an example: it is trying to replace the need for the central authority over the internet naming system, ICANN. The revolution is to replace 3rd parties that might interfere with our desire to work together, in deciding where the energy and intelligence flow. The 3rd party becomes the peer-to-peer protocol that cant be change after it gains monopoly status. The whole problem with a trusted 3rd party is that once it achieves dominance, it abuses its users to the greatest extent possible, cashing in its users working together which is a profit it does not deserve. The 3rd party should be paid only for providing the infrastructure.
